Victoria (Long Soldier) Davis

 

October 18, 1934 - June 6, 2023

Victoria (Long Soldier) Davis, 88, was born on October 18, 1934 in Hisle, S.D. to Levi Long Soldier and Molly Marie (Randall) Long Soldier. Victoria passed away surrounded by her family on June 6, 2023 at her home in Hot Springs, S.D.  

Victoria was the 3rd eldest of 8 children. She attended Holy Rosary known as Red Cloud Indian School up to the 11th grade. Victoria married Orville E. Davis on May 25, 1962. Victoria was a homemaker and raised four children, Pamela, Orin, Russell, and Debra who were the most important part of her life. She was the center of the family functions and thought a lot of her grandchildren and great grandchildren.  

Victoria was a devoted wife and mother, she loved to cook, read, bake, and quilt. She collected stuffed bears, coins, antiques, and beadwork. Victoria was a spiritual person and a giving person with a warm heart and made sure people around her were taken care of.  She was a trusted friend and you knew it and felt it the moment you met her.  

Victoria leaves behind her children, Debra Davis, Orin O. Davis, and Russell Red Horn; siblings, Steven Long Soldier and Pauline Long Soldier; and many grandchildren, great grandchildren, nieces, & nephews.  

Victoria was preceded in death by her parents, Levi and Molly Long Soldier; spouse, Orville E. Davis; children, Fred Van Dyken and Pamela Morsette; and siblings, Audrey Dupree, Josephine Ryan, Florence Long Soldier, Robert Long Soldier, and Benjamin Long Soldier.
